Why 60% of SMEs Say Cloud Services Are Essential for Growth

Small and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s) often find themselves juggling limited resources while striving to compete with larger firms. Enter cloud services—a game changer that’s reshaping the way businesses grow and thrive. Here’s why 60% of SMEs say they simply can’t do without them.


Cloud Services

1. Flexibility Meets Scalability

Growth requires adaptability, and cloud services provide just that. SMEs no longer need to invest in expensive hardware that becomes obsolete in a few years. Instead, cloud solutions allow businesses to scale up or down depending on their needs.

Example: A retail SME might experience seasonal spikes in demand. With cloud-based solutions, they can quickly ramp up computing power during busy periods and reduce it during quieter times—paying only for what they use.


2. Affordable Access to Advanced Tools

SMEs often can’t afford cutting-edge software outright. With cloud services, they can access subscription-based tools that deliver enterprise-level features at a fraction of the cost.

A report from Flexera (2023) revealed that 52% of SMEs prioritise SaaS (Software as a Service) tools for cost-efficiency and flexibility, enabling them to stay competitive without breaking the bank.

3. Security Without the Overhead

Cyber threats are rising, and SMEs are prime targets. Cloud providers take on the heavy lifting by offering robust security protocols, automated updates, and compliance features, sparing businesses the need for an in-house IT security team.

According to Cybersecurity Ventures (2024), cloud-based businesses are 60% less likely to experience breaches than those relying on traditional setups.

4. Supporting Remote and Hybrid Workforces

The shift to hybrid work isn’t going anywhere. Cloud services allow SMEs to support remote staff while maintaining productivity and security. Employees can access everything they need from anywhere, ensuring smooth operations without being tied to a physical office.

A Gartner report (2023) found that 74% of businesses using cloud-based solutions experienced improved team collaboration and satisfaction within remote work setups.

5. Disaster Recovery That Works

Downtime is expensive, especially for SMEs. Cloud services offer built-in disaster recovery and backup solutions, ensuring that businesses can recover quickly from unexpected events, such as cyberattacks or natural disasters.

Example: A logistics company in the UK reported saving £50,000 annually after moving to cloud-based backup solutions, cutting recovery time from days to hours.


6. Level the Playing Field with Larger Firms

Cloud technology allows SMEs to access the same resources that their larger competitors use, from AI-driven analytics to CRM platforms. This enables small businesses to punch above their weight and target customers with precision.

According to Deloitte (2024), 80% of SMEs that adopt cloud services report improved competitiveness against larger firms.
